10 * The interface for DrupalKernel, the core of Drupal.
12 * This interface extends Symfony's KernelInterface and adds methods for
13 * responding to modules being enabled or disabled during its lifetime.
15 interface DrupalKernelInterface extends HttpKernelInterface, ContainerAwareInterface {
18 * Boots the current kernel.
22 public function boot();
25 * Shuts down the kernel.
27 public function shutdown();
30 * Discovers available serviceProviders.
33 * The available serviceProviders.
35 public function discoverServiceProviders();
38 * Returns all registered service providers.
40 * @param string $origin
41 * The origin for which to return service providers; one of 'app' or 'site'.
44 * An associative array of ServiceProvider objects, keyed by name.
46 public function getServiceProviders($origin);
49 * Gets the current container.
51 * @return \Symfony\Component\DependencyInjection\ContainerInterface
52 * A ContainerInterface instance.
54 public function getContainer();
57 * Returns the cached container definition - if any.
59 * This also allows inspecting a built container for debugging purposes.
62 * The cached container definition or NULL if not found in cache.
64 public function getCachedContainerDefinition();
67 * Set the current site path.
70 * The current site path.
72 * @throws \LogicException
73 * In case the kernel is already booted.
75 public function setSitePath($path);
81 * The current site path.
83 public function getSitePath();
